Lowe to attend first grand prix for Mercedes at Silverstone

Lowe to attend first grand prix for Mercedes at Silverstone 27 June, 2013 Paddy Lowe Paddy Lowe will attend his first grand prix as Mercedes' executive technical director at this weekend's British Grand Prix at Silverstone. The 51-year-old started work at Brackley early this month, having served a period of ‘gardening leave' after stepping down as McLaren's technical boss. Germany's Sport Bild reports that the Briton's home race this weekend will mark his first in the paddock and on the pitwall in Mercedes team wear.
